PROBLEM TO BE SOLVED: To provide a light inexpensive laminated vibration control rubber by arranging an annular high-tensile rigid body on the outer periphery of the rubber or embedding or adhering it in the rubber. SOLUTION: This cylindrical vibration control rubber includes two annular high-tensile rigid bodies 4a, 4b engaged onto the outer periphery of a rubber elastic body 3. By engaging the annular high-tensile rigid bodies 4 with the rubber elastic body 3, a spring constant is provided so that axial direction of the cylindrical vibration control rubber is hard and orthogonal direction to this axis is soft. The annular high-tensile rigid bodies 4 are steel wires with circular cross section, have a notch in its part, are expanded in diameter by this, and are engaged with the periphery of the rubber elastic body 3. Thus, an extremely simple structure can provide a vibration control rubber in which a ratio R=K1/K2 of an axial spring constant K1 to an axial spring constant K2 is extremely large, and the rubber becomes a light inexpensive vibration control rubber.
